Skiing and Snowboard PDF Print E-mail

Winter in UB is more cold than freezing and the snow doesn’t settle too well, what snow the country does get is pretty thin and loose, usually less than a foot of snow, so the skiing opportunities are pretty poor.

There are a number of stockiest of ski and snowboard equipment, one of which is “Blue Banda”  a Scottish/ Belgian run tour company. They sell high quality gear at the prices you’d expect to pay. The shop is named “Seven Summits” located opposite the Central Post Office on Peace Avenue.

There’s also a sports outlet called the “Art Shop”, next to the silver centre on Peace Avenue selling no brand gear at reasonable prices. If your going to buy any kit make sure you’ve found a place to ski first.

There is one Korean run company a few hours north of UB, but as I said the snow isn’t anywhere near good enough to ski on.

Sleds are available from around 20,000 - 200,000.00 tugrug, and is a popular activity during the winter months, with children and adults alike on the slopes around the city.
